Description

The scope may include consultation and advice on the technical and economic feasibility of a Carbon Capture and Storage (CO2) transport network in Ireland, linking industrial hubs. This will involve an assessment of the most suitable transport options and infrastructure for each identified hub. The scope may include the provision of one or more of the attributes below: 1. Technical and economic feasibility analysis of developing a transport network capable of transporting large volumes of CO2. 2. Evaluation of the most suitable transport options for each of the identified industrial emissions clusters. 3. Consultation on associated infrastructure required to connect communal CO2 corridors to central hubs. Appraisal of current GNI assets for repurpose to CCS value chain
